Noah Przychodzen has been competing for 3 years. His best event is the Square-1: a personal-best single of 6.64, set at Kooyong Clock Clash 2025, puts him in the top 1.3% of the 25,272 people who have ever been ranked in the event, and 14th in Australia. Until May 2017, no official Square-1 solve in the world had been that fast. Across 25 competitions since July 2023, he has put 1,029 official solves on the record across 16 events. Solve to solve, his 3×3 times vary about 13% around a typical one, steadier than 51% of the 35,811 competitors with ten or more counted rounds. His 3×3 best has come down from 11.37 in July 2023 to 6.98, a 39% improvement. Noah has entered 25 competitions, more competitions than 98% of everyone who has ever competed.

Reading this page: a single is one solve's time · an average is the middle three of five solves, best and worst discarded · a PB is a personal best · a DNF (did not finish) is an attempt with no valid result: a popped piece, an unsolved face, an over-limit memorisation · top X% compares against everyone ever ranked in that event, which is fairer than raw rank because event pools differ tenfold.
